Advantages and Disadvantages of a 35 Loan
A loan with a 35-year term can be an appealing choice get more info for homeowners seeking to manage their monthly installments. A longer repayment period typically results in lower monthly sums, making homeownership within reach for a wider range of people. However, a 35-year loan also means you'll be paying financing charges over a much longer period, potentially resulting in a considerably larger overall amount compared to shorter-term loans.
